Which of the following pipe types is suitable for medical-surgical vacuum systems?

The selection of the appropriate pipe types for medical-surgical vacuum systems is critical, as these systems must meet specific requirements for safety, function, and reliability in a healthcare environment. ASTM B88, which is classified as standard specification for seamless copper water tubes, is known for its high-quality material properties, including corrosion resistance and the ability to maintain integrity under pressure, making it suitable for medical applications.

In medical-surgical vacuum systems, the tubing used must not only withstand the vacuum pressures involved but also be biocompatible and resistant to decay or degradation over time. Copper, as specified in ASTM B88, has proven to be effective in these applications, with its antimicrobial properties further enhancing the safety in a hospital setting by reducing the risk of microbial contamination.

Other pipe types mentioned, such as ASTM B75, which pertains to seamless copper alloy tube suitable for pressure applications, and ASTM B409, which covers alloy and stress corrosion resistant stainless steel tubing, may not exhibit the same level of reliability or may not be fabricated specifically for vacuum service as required by medical systems.

Thus, ASTM B88 is the correct choice for medical-surgical vacuum systems due to its durability, chemical resistance, and suitability for high hygiene standards required in the medical field.
